> I don't think you should.  The reason local-install-files is called
> from the top-level Makefile is that the libltdl/Makefile.am is also
> used by user projects (those that ship the whole libltldl/* directory).
> libltdl's files should not be installed by these projects.

Good point.  Can an Automake conditional be used to handle this?
